check rentals.com for a large number of listings in your price range - click on the dog & cats allowed button and it will filter out homes for you. I've found that even people that don't say they allow cats/dogs will do so if you offer them an extra deposit per pet. Also remember that utilities bill may be different from where you are coming (in most cases seems to be lower here).
